HUMIDIFIER - A simplified explanation of the abstract
This abstract first appeared for US patent application 20240200801 titled 'HUMIDIFIER
The abstract describes a humidifier with an outer wall storing water, a heater at the bottom to heat the water, an inner wall receiving water from a tank and sending it to the outer wall, and a floating valve within the inner wall.
- Outer wall for water storage
- Heater at the bottom to heat stored water
- Inner wall receiving water from a tank and transferring it to the outer wall
- Floating valve within the inner wall for water regulation

Original Abstract Submitted
a humidifier includes: an outer wall which forms a space where water is stored; a heater which is disposed in a lower side of the outer wall, and heats water stored inside the outer wall; an inner wall which is disposed inside the outer wall, and receives water from a water tank and sends to an inner space of the outer wall; and a floating valve which is movable in an up-down direction within the inner wall.
